Long-time extinction of solutions of some semilinear parabolic equations
Abstract
We study the long time behaviour of solutions of semi-linear parabolic equation of the following type $\partial_t u-Δu+a_0(x)u^q=0$ where $a_0(x) \geq d_0 \exp(\frac{ω(|x|)}{|x|^2})$, $d_0>0$, $1>q>0$ and $ω$ a positive continuous radial function. We give a Dini-like condition on the function $ω$ by two different method which implies that any solution of the above equation vanishes in a finite time. The first one is a variant of a local energy method and the second one is derived from semi-classical limits of some Schrödinger operators.
